)]}'
{"zuul.d/projects.yaml":[{"author":{"_account_id":6547,"name":"Andreas Jaeger","email":"jaegerandi@gmail.com","username":"jaegerandi"},"change_message_id":"6cc0d9e03ec3ffebe93d035696839e7ce3a7c2ea","unresolved":false,"context_lines":[{"line_number":1583,"context_line":"    templates:"},{"line_number":1584,"context_line":"      - openstack-python-jobs-no-constraints"},{"line_number":1585,"context_line":"      - openstack-python35-jobs-no-constraints"},{"line_number":1586,"context_line":"      - publish-to-pypi"},{"line_number":1587,"context_line":""},{"line_number":1588,"context_line":"- project:"},{"line_number":1589,"context_line":"    name: openstack-infra/shade"}],"source_content_type":"text/x-yaml","patch_set":1,"id":"3fce034c_b47259e2","side":"PARENT","line":1586,"updated":"2019-04-17 05:33:41.000000000","message":"publish-to-pypi does not work in branched repos, so should stay here. Reviewstats is branchless, so we can move it.","commit_id":"47d53f68a83e931f42abed329c6a23f5192638b7"},{"author":{"_account_id":6547,"name":"Andreas Jaeger","email":"jaegerandi@gmail.com","username":"jaegerandi"},"change_message_id":"c6ec28d274bece0ee587cc115e0002e7a986edee","unresolved":false,"context_lines":[{"line_number":1583,"context_line":"    templates:"},{"line_number":1584,"context_line":"      - openstack-python-jobs-no-constraints"},{"line_number":1585,"context_line":"      - openstack-python35-jobs-no-constraints"},{"line_number":1586,"context_line":"      - publish-to-pypi"},{"line_number":1587,"context_line":""},{"line_number":1588,"context_line":"- project:"},{"line_number":1589,"context_line":"    name: openstack-infra/shade"}],"source_content_type":"text/x-yaml","patch_set":1,"id":"3fce034c_7455d11c","side":"PARENT","line":1586,"in_reply_to":"3fce034c_b47259e2","updated":"2019-04-17 05:34:51.000000000","message":"this is not in the dependent change.","commit_id":"47d53f68a83e931f42abed329c6a23f5192638b7"}]}
